Core Yard Maintenance Services Offered

When you engage local yard maintenance professionals connected through Mike Greco Landscaping, you can expect a comprehensive suite of services that might include:

  • Lawn Mowing and Edging: Precise cutting of grass to the optimal height for health and aesthetics, coupled with clean edge definition along walkways, driveways, and garden beds.
  • Seasonal Cleanups: Removal of fallen leaves, debris, and overgrowth during spring and fall to prepare your yard for the changing seasons.
  • Weed Control: Targeted application of herbicides or manual removal of invasive weeds to prevent them from choking out desirable plants and grasses.
  • Fertilization and Soil Amendment: Application of balanced fertilizers to provide essential nutrients, and amendments to improve soil structure and drainage, crucial for Lakewood’s varied soil types.
  • Pest and Disease Management: Identification and treatment of common lawn pests and plant diseases that can damage your landscape.
  • Shrub and Tree Pruning: Shaping and maintenance of ornamental trees and shrubs to promote healthy growth and enhance their visual appeal.
  • Mulching: Application of mulch around trees and garden beds to conserve moisture, suppress weeds, and regulate soil temperature.

Materials and Methods Employed

The professionals we connect you with utilize a variety of effective materials and methods. For lawn care, this includes high-quality, slow-release fertilizers tailored to the specific needs of turfgrass in the Colorado Front Range. Weed control often involves integrated pest management (IPM) strategies, prioritizing environmentally sound solutions. Pruning techniques are always applied judiciously to ensure the long-term health of plants. Depending on the specific service, professionals might use specialized mowers for different grass types, aeration equipment to improve soil compaction, and tested treatments for common local issues like spider mites or powdery mildew, which can affect the varied plant life found in Lakewood gardens.

When is the best time to start seasonal yard cleanups in Lakewood?

For spring cleanups, typically early to mid-April, once the snow has melted and the ground has begun to thaw, is ideal. For fall cleanups, late October through early November, after most leaves have fallen but before the heavy winter snows arrive, is recommended to best prepare your yard for winter dormancy.

What types of lawns are common in Lakewood, and how does this impact maintenance?

Common lawn types in Lakewood often include cool-season grasses like Kentucky bluegrass, fescues, and ryegrass, which thrive in the local climate. Professionals understand the specific watering, mowing, and fertilization needs of these grasses to keep them healthy and resilient, particularly during hot summers and cold winters characteristic of the Denver metropolitan area.

Growing Season & Service Timing

Lakewood has 6,803 annual heating degree days and 257 cooling degree days, indicating a relatively short active season — typically May through September — with hard winters that demand cold-hardy plant selection and late-spring service starts. Timing landscaping services correctly for Lakewood's specific climate improves results significantly — especially for lawn overseeding, fertilization, and tree pruning, each of which has an optimal window tied to local frost dates and turf dormancy. Source: Open-Meteo ERA5 Climate Reanalysis, 2014–2023 average.
